Today, we are discussing our education system and what teachers, parents and the community must do to empower our youth so they are inspired to use school as a platform to excel. We want to develop understanding of what our children need during their educational journey in addition to academic that empowers them to become a contributing part of society.

Love, consistency, and respect of promises to our children is vital to assisting them with overcoming their societal experiences, Join our conversation.
